We first unearthed Australian five-piece Parcels ten months ago with "Herefore", and, soon after, they released a jazz-infused EP entitled Clockscared that further made us familiar with the immense talent they have. Here, however, it is Moglii's efforts we're highlighting, as the Düsseldorf-based producer has taken on the EP-titled number from the Byron Bay-based act and injected his very Galimatias-like electronic throughout. The original, while more organic in nature, sees itself in quite a distinct complexion here, as the Icelandic artist quite craftily harnesses the sounds within and intrigues with his undefinable sonic design. From his wobbled bass elements, to his galactic synths, he brings an engaging, repeat-worthy listening experience forth.
